Colowyo C-1981-019 <br />27 September 2007 <br />Pg 7/7 <br />General Mine Plan Compliance (cont.): -Kiewit has been making a large bench for a <br />water tank (for watering the roads, ultimately) and aready-line for the haul trucks, <br />since the other one is north of the East and West Pits. The earthwork appears to be <br />completed and the area appears to be stable and well compacted. There were no <br />problems noted with the Kiewit operation at the time of the inspection. <br />-The mining at the Colowyo Mine appears to be progressing as discussed and <br />approved in the PAP. <br />Excess Spoil: -The reclaimed portions of the West Pit spoil pile were well vegetated <br />and appeared to be stable at the time of the inspection. Runoff from this portion of <br />the pile goes into the West Pit pond. No erosional problems were noted of the pile at <br />the time of the inspection. The upper portion of the pile is truck-dumped spoil. This <br />part of the pile appeared to be stable at the time of the inspection. The reclamation <br />plan calls for the top 75 feet of this pile to be hauled to the West Pit to achieve AOC. <br />-The Streeter fill was appeared to be stable at the time of the inspection. No <br />erosional problems were noted on the fill. This pile has gone through a Phase II bond <br />release. The fill was well vegetated at the time of the inspection. <br />-The Section 16 fill was appeared to be stable at the time of the inspection. No <br />erosional problems were noted on the fill. This pile has gone through a Phase II bond <br />release. The fill was well vegetated at the time of the inspection. <br />Overall, the operations and reclamation at the Colowyo Mine are being conducted <br />in accordance with the approved plans contained within the PAP. The operation is <br />doing a good job ensuring compliance with all of the Rules. <br />
